What breed of dog is most likely to be tame around babies?
Just want an idea of generally tame, docile, “happy-go-lucky” dog breeds.
I am aware that breed and personality are not always linked, but I would like to narrow my chances with a tried and true breed.
Hi there, We are a family with four kids 13,10,6&1 We have had Staffy,Jack Russell & Bullmastiffs. I grew up with smaller dogs. It all comes down to prefrence. I dont really like little dogs my experience growing up with them has made it that way I find them to be snappy. Just my opinon not all are like this of course. But I do prefer the bigger dogs. Our stffy we had when my oldest was little and he was great with the kids. The Jack was good but a bit nippy at times. But Our Bullmastifss are BRILLIANT! I love them they are big and they take just about everything! We got ours when our 6 year old was just born they grew up together and have put up with being climbed on ears pulled and laid all over! Never sign any signs of agression. When they have enough they just get up and find somewhere else to hide! But Im biased!
